Taylor Swift is no stranger to cryptic clues—and once again, her devoted fanbase believes she’s up to something big. As the American Music Awards approach on May 26, Swifties are convinced the 14-time Grammy winner has been subtly teasing a major reveal tied to the date.
The buzz reignited when fan Olivia Levin took to Instagram to share a resurfaced video from Swift’s 2021 appearance on The Tonight Show Starring Jimmy Fallon. In the clip, Swift cheekily asked, “Can I hint at something three years in advance?” Now, three years later, with May 26 just around the corner, fans believe that moment was an intentional Easter egg all along.
The theory gained even more traction when Fallon himself reposted the clip on TikTok exactly two years later on May 26, 2023—another calculated move, according to fans, that strengthens the belief that something big is on the horizon.

But the clues don’t stop there. Levin also pointed out another curious detail: in episodes 2 and 6 of the Midnights phone video series, Swift is holding her phone upside down—the only clips in the series with this unusual positioning. Many Swifties believe the reversed phone is yet another nod to the number 26.
